Obviously most of you dont rent cars too often. They are not cheap. $100 a day is not that unheard of. Go look. I just check all the major rental places before booking my Jeep Wrnagler for $90 a day. Nothing is less than say $80 a day uless you want to drive so crappy Aveo, Focus or such. Rental cars are a scam but people need them. If you want to drive something nice, it costs. Its not jsut the Camaro. Look at some prices. If you could find a G8, it would be well over $100 a day I am sure but they dont rent those b/c they arent that popular. Now dont go and get your panties in a wad. They are a SWEET cars and yours is very nice but to Joe Schmoe, its nothing special. The Camaro is/was a fad this summer so people were jumping over renting them to see the hype. I am betting you wont see Avis carry them much longer. I am betting once the vert comes out they will dump all the coupes for them. Look at the Mustang... Not many place rent coupe mustangs. In Vegas they do and they are expensive. Over $100 a day...

I rent cars 10-15 times a year or so. I typically pay $35 - $50 per day for mid or fullsize. Specal rates of $28/day is not uncommon... you just have to look for deals and try different discount codes (like costco, usaa, etc). I've rented mustangs for $35/day, so I don't understand $100/day for a V6 Camaro. Now specialty cars are much more expensive like minivans and SUVs, sometimes approaching the $100 mark. I would expect to also pay that for a Camaro SS or a Corvette.
